Location: JAKARTA / INDONESIA
Job Scope / Responsibilities:
- Lead the design, development and deployment of software applications
- Provide technical leadership while maintain a hand on coding role
- Work closely with stakeholders to translate business strategy into technical vision and strategy
- Plan and implement Internal process using industry proven practice
- Drive technical best practice while utilizing industry trends and new web technologies
- Ensure the applications are delivered on time and to technical excellence demanded
- Build, lead and mentor team of software developers
- Prepare technical documentation such design specification, functional specification
Technical Requirements
- 8+ years of application development with project management experience
- Strong team management experience of team of 5 or more.
- Extensive knowledge with software design, software development life cycle and development methodologies and implementation
- Strong technical knowledge of Frontend languages such as HTML5, Javascript and CSS
- Strong technical knowledge of Javascript frameworks, PHP frameworks, PWA, API and Cloud Technologies
- Strong technical knowledge of framework for creating native application using web technologies such as Electron, Flutter etc.
- Strong technical knowledge of database technology such as MySQL, MS SQL etc
Other Requirements
- Well Versed in Written and Spoken English is a MUST.
- Highly motivated, quick learner, highly organized and meticulous
- Ability to meet deadlines and manage stress effectively in high-pressure situations
- Honest with Strong integrity, committed and initiatives